Melt in your mouth Sugar Cookies



This cookie is not for cutting into shapes or pretty frosting this recipe is just a amazing melt in your mouth cookie that you put sprinkles on.  I sometimes don't have time to make the cut out sugar cookies because well they do take a lot of time and with 3 kids and Christmas and add in every day life sometimes this cookie is what makes it on the plate and it is a crowd pleaser. 1 cup butter, at room temperature
1 cup oil (canola or vegetable oil)
1 cup sugar
1 cup powdered sugar
2 eggs
1 tsp vanilla
4 cups flour
½ tsp salt
1 tsp cream of tartar
1 tsp baking soda

Preheat your oven to 350 degrees.
Cream together the butter, oil and sugars.
Add the eggs, one at a time. Then add the vanilla. Mix until nice and fluffy.
In a separate bowl, combine the flour, salt, cream of tartar and baking soda.
Add the flour mix to the butter mix, and combine until fluffy.
Let the dough rest in the fridge for about 30 minutes or longer.
Line a baking sheet with parchment paper
When ready to bake, drop the batter by the tablespoon onto the cookie sheet, about 2 inches apart.
Press down slightly to flatted cookie and put sprinkles on top
Bake for 9 minutes
